Found this interesting article on Polygon discussing eSports and the lack of women who compete. The article mentions League, along with several other eSports-heavy games. (If that makes it not 100% on-topic for this forum, I apologise, and maybe it would be more appropriate for Misc.)

One thing I find interesting is the fact that female viewership of eSports seems to be increasing, but the marketers spending money to promote and profit from eSports don't appear to care. There isn't enough information in the article to determine whether that's because viewership in the core male demographics are still increasing quickly enough that they aren't thinking about diversifying or whether female viewership has yet to pass some threshold where targeting them starts to make sense or some other reason.
